2021-09-12 12:35:27 +00:00
|
|
|
-- Tags: distributed
|
|
|
|
|
2020-08-25 12:46:31 +00:00
|
|
|
SET optimize_move_functions_out_of_any = 1;
|
|
|
|
SET optimize_injective_functions_inside_uniq = 1;
|
|
|
|
SET optimize_arithmetic_operations_in_aggregate_functions = 1;
|
|
|
|
SET optimize_if_transform_strings_to_enum = 1;
|
|
|
|
|
|
|
|
SELECT any(number + 1) FROM numbers(1);
|
|
|
|
SELECT uniq(bitNot(number)) FROM numbers(1);
|
|
|
|
SELECT sum(number + 1) FROM numbers(1);
|
2022-03-24 02:55:43 +00:00
|
|
|
SELECT transform(number, [1, 2], ['google', 'censor.net'], 'other') FROM numbers(1);
|
|
|
|
SELECT number > 0 ? 'censor.net' : 'google' FROM numbers(1);
|
2020-08-25 12:46:31 +00:00
|
|
|
|
|
|
|
|
|
|
|
DROP TABLE IF EXISTS local_table;
|
|
|
|
DROP TABLE IF EXISTS dist;
|
|
|
|
|
|
|
|
CREATE TABLE local_table (number UInt64) ENGINE = Memory;
|
|
|
|
CREATE TABLE dist AS local_table ENGINE = Distributed(test_cluster_two_shards_localhost, currentDatabase(), local_table);
|
|
|
|
|
|
|
|
INSERT INTO local_table SELECT number FROM numbers(1);
|
|
|
|
|
|
|
|
SELECT any(number + 1) FROM dist;
|
|
|
|
SELECT uniq(bitNot(number)) FROM dist;
|
|
|
|
SELECT sum(number + 1) FROM dist;
|
2022-03-24 02:55:43 +00:00
|
|
|
SELECT transform(number, [1, 2], ['google', 'censor.net'], 'other') FROM dist;
|
|
|
|
SELECT number > 0 ? 'censor.net' : 'google' FROM dist;
|
2020-08-25 12:46:31 +00:00
|
|
|
|
|
|
|
DROP TABLE local_table;
|
|
|
|
DROP TABLE dist;
|